发明名称 LIGHT EMITTING DEVICE AND ELECTRONIC APPARATUS, AND METHOD FOR MANUFACTURING LIGHT EMITTING DEVICE
摘要 <P>PROBLEM TO BE SOLVED: To increase light extraction efficiency while simplifying the manufacturing process, in a top emission type light emitting device comprising a combination of a white organic EL element and a resonance structure. <P>SOLUTION: In a top emission type light emitting device, an expression of D=ä(2&pi;m+&phiv;<SB POS="POST">L</SB>+&phiv;<SB POS="POST">U</SB>)/4&pi;}&lambda; is satisfied, where D represents an optical distance from a reflective layer/pixel electrode 12 or a transparent electrode layer 15 to a counter electrode 22, &phiv;<SB POS="POST">L</SB>represents a phase shift in reflection at the reflective layer/pixel electrode 12 or the transparent electrode layer 15, &phiv;<SB POS="POST">U</SB>represents a phase shift in reflection at the counter electrode 22, &lambda; represents a peak wavelength of a standing wave, and m represents an integer. A red light emitting element U1 and a green light emitting element U2 have an optical structure satisfying m=0 in the expression, while a blue light emitting element U3 has an optical structure satisfying m=1 in the expression. <P>COPYRIGHT: (C)2013,JPO&INPIT
